Kardan Frigo conducts development-oriented work in the fields of vehicle technology, temperature control, digital tracking, energy efficiency, and operational planning to improve service quality in cold chain transportation and refrigerated logistics processes.
Our R&D approach aims to create more controlled, measurable, and sustainable processes in frozen food, chilled food, medical products, pallet storage, refrigerated truck rental, urban distribution, intercity reefer transport, and cold chain storage operations.
We are developing safer and more traceable logistics processes by evaluating vehicle, warehouse, temperature, route, and operational data together.

R&D in cold chain logistics means more than just using new technology; it also involves making existing operations more measurable, safer, more efficient, and better tailored to customer needs. With this approach, Kardan Frigo focuses on continuously improving processes related to transportation, storage, vehicle selection, temperature management, and operational monitoring.
Our R&D efforts include evaluating the cooling performance of refrigerated vehicles, engine-driven systems, vehicle options capable of operating on 380V industrial power, route and fleet tracking processes, temperature monitoring, energy efficiency, warehouse/distribution operations, and the optimization of palletized cold chain processes.
Our goal is to evaluate the actual needs encountered in the field alongside technical data, develop the right vehicle and operational model based on the customer’s product requirements, enhance reliability in cold chain processes, and continuously improve the quality of Kardan Frigo’s services.
More efficient cold chain operations are designed by evaluating vehicle performance, routes, temperature data, energy consumption, and delivery processes together.
For refrigerated vehicles, temperature stability under field conditions, road performance, temperature balance inside the cargo compartment, and the delivery schedule are analyzed.
In cold storage operations, the processes of product receipt, inventory visibility, pallet management, temperature monitoring, and shipment preparation are evaluated together.
Temperature monitoring based on product sensitivity, cold room measurements, and in-vehicle temperature stability are key components of operational quality.
The goal is to make the operation more measurable and controllable by analyzing shipping, temperature, route, fuel, delivery, and vehicle data.
Vehicle-mounted cooling systems, fans, compressors, evaporators, energy usage, and technical equipment structures are evaluated based on operational needs.
Temperature records, alarm information, minimum-maximum temperature values, and operation reports provide important data for quality management.
Vehicle types such as refrigerated vans, panel vans, trucks, semi-trucks, and trailers are planned according to product, pallet, volume, route, and temperature needs.

Founded in Istanbul and headquartered in Bakırköy, Kardan Frigo is a leading cold chain logistics company. We specialize in the safe, fast, and temperature-controlled transportation of frozen foods, fresh produce, pharmaceuticals, and medical supplies. With a modern fleet and a strong commitment to reliability, precision, and innovation, we deliver nationwide cold chain logistics services across a wide temperature range of"–25°C to +25°C"
